HC Deb 20 February 1990 vol 167 c657W
Mr. Corbyn

To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department if he will list the total number of arrivals from Jamaica for each month since January 1989 who have been(a) interviewed on arrival or (b) refused entry.

Mr. Peter Lloyd

The available information is given in the table. All Jamaican citizens are interviewed when seeking leave to enter. Figures for those subjected to further examination are not available centrally and could be obtained only at disproportionate cost.

Jamaican citizens admitted to, and refused leave to enter and removed from, the United Kingdom
1989 Total admitted1 Total refused leave to enter and removed
January 2,600 75
February 1,700 79
March 2,000 82
April 2,200 71
May 2,300 59
June 3,800 65
July 4,500 75
August 3,900 55
September 3,300 72
October 2,400 58
November 1,900 63
December 1,800 49
TOTAL 32,300 803
1 Provisional figures.
